2 Worship, Community, Service Last week I attended the Bishop's Convocation in the Lake of the Ozarks. It was a three day event where Leadership in the Central States Synod (CSS) gathered to talk about discipleship. The guest speaker was Bishop Guy Erwin from the Southwest California Synod. Although the focus was on Discipleship, the topics and the conversation wandered all over the place. It was a time to evaluate and celebrate ministry in general. If I were to summarize what I heard and participated in, it was almost exactly what Zion came up with when we did our own ministry evaluation that ultimately went into our Ministry Site Profile that we submitted to the CSS, and that was Worship, Community, and Service. It is clear to me that we Lutherans are responding to our changing world with a clear focus on Worship and what it means to be a Lutheran Christian. I have been and will continue to emphasize Luther's focus of Grace Alone, Faith Alone, and Scripture Alone. As Paul describes in Ephesians, We are saved by Grace through Faith and this is a gift from God, not anything we can do, but we are created in Christ Jesus for good works (Service) which God has prepared beforehand to be our way of life. 2

3 And the stories that were told by various congregations were all focused on working in the community, just as we are trying to do, as we have signed a lease with All Among Us to use our Little Chruch to house their homeless Women's Care Center (WCC). This is an opportunity for Zion not only to continue to reach out into the community but to also serve the WCC in many different ways is providing Zion many opportunities in our community for service and still keep centered in our Lutheran Christian beliefs. It is clear to me that tomorrow is going to be different than yesterday and today is an opportunity to plan for that. As we close out our church year this Sunday with Christ the King Sunday worship, I'm also reminded as I write this, how thankful I am for all of you and what you have accomplished this past year. For me, the highlight of the year was watching with hope in our hearts as we launched those balloons in the air at the Negwers' farm with the words Worship, Community, and Service on them. We thank God for His guiding hand as we look to the future. God is good and full of GRACE! Blessings, Larry 3

4 December News from the CDC We had a wonderful time at the Thanksgiving Family Dinner on Tuesday, November 28th. We had turkey, dressing, gravy, green beans, mashed potatoes, and rolls. Some parents brought side dishes. It was a good night of fellowship with the families of the CDC and the teachers. We will be doing a family dinner semi-annually. In the summer, we will have a Family Picnic to bring the parents of the CDC together. This will help not only bring our families together, but also help them network together. The CDC will be closed for Christmas on Monday, December 25 th and Tuesday, December 26th. It will also be closed for New Years on Monday, January 1st and Tuesday, January 2nd. Come one, come all to our Christmas program! The children have been working really hard on it. We started practicing in the chapel on Wednesday, November 15th. They are so excited to sing for everybody. The name of our play this year is Get Ready! For Baby Jesus! It will be on Tuesday, December 5th. The program will start at 7:00pm in the chapel. After the program you can join us for refreshments downstairs. We will be celebrating 45years of the CDC next year. We are looking for any ideas that anyone might have to help us celebrate and help get past teachers and parents/kids of the CDC 45years. As always, thanks so much for all of your continued prayers and support. ~ Sue Dunham CDC Director 4

Santa's Village Zion is asking for volunteers to help out at our Santa's Village on Friday, December 15th from 4pm-6pm. This little one-stop shop is meant to support those families in the CDC that may need help providing gifts and warm clothing for the winter holidays. We provide highly reduced prices on new or gently used items, a wrapping station, and of course, trained professionals (the CDC staff) to care for the kids while parents get their shopping done! This is a great little outreach project that benefits the CDC families. If you are interested in volunteering for the event, please use the sign-up sheet on the Nursery Room window.
